Which seat surface material of urban outdoor leisure chairs is more suitable for use in humid weather?

When selecting urban outdoor leisure chairs for humid climates, the seat surface material becomes critically important for both comfort and durability. Among common options, aluminum with a powder-coated finish offers excellent moisture resistance as it won't rust or corrode easily. Synthetic rattan or wicker provides both aesthetic appeal and practical benefits, as it's designed to withstand moisture without rotting or developing mold.

Plastic polymers, particularly high-density polyethylene (HDPE), have become increasingly popular due to their complete immunity to water damage and minimal maintenance requirements. While teak wood possesses natural oils that make it reasonably resistant to moisture, it requires regular sealing maintenance in consistently humid conditions to prevent weathering.

For optimal performance in humid weather, materials should have quick-drying properties, mold and mildew resistance, and structural integrity when wet. Aluminum and synthetic materials typically outperform natural options in these aspects, making them particularly suitable for coastal cities, tropical environments, and areas with frequent rainfall where moisture consistently challenges outdoor furniture materials.
